
Egyptian Ministry of Interior said the security servicesarrested 61 rioters during what it described as "limited demonstrations" staged bythe Muslim Brotherhood in some streets on Friday."The security services aborted attempts by the rioters to block roads and commitviolent acts against civilians in such areas as Cairo, Giza, Beheira, Menya andAssiut," the ministry said in a statement.The police managed to disperse the demonstrations and seize a number of weaponsand Molotov cocktails with some of those detained, the statement noted, adding thata leading member of the Brotherhood was also arrested in Al-Marj district of Cairo.The Ministry affirmed resolve to deal firmly with any unlicensed demonstrations.
